So as Rainmaker asked during the workout I started my story or testimonial with sharing about my childhood. I grew up with a single mother only child and although I went to Christian schools thanks to my mom, as I got older I started living a double life and got involved with the wrong people and wrong activities, but all the while I still went to church, had a job was going to college doing all those things yet living for myself, letting my jesters have their way and not taking care of myself.

However! God still had a plan for me! and as I got older, even though I got into some trouble, he looked out for me. I found myself with a career at a company that I was able to grow with and learned a lot, and at a certain point got sick of trying to do it all on my own and gave my life back to the Lord…and His infinite grace He blessed us with kids and a career, a business in a new community, of course a great brotherhood with F3 and many other blessings!!

so even though I failed and I continue to fail, God still redeems and uses the broken and I’m a testimony to that. We finished with a discussion on dying to the flesh daily, repentance and how to live third!

How many of us have said something we wish we could take back? I know I’ve burned bridges and hurt feelings because I didn’t control my words. It happens, but we should strive to reduce the frequency by being slow to anger and biting our tongues. Words have the power to build or break. You can’t take back toxic talk and bitter babble. “Those who guard their mouths and their tongues keep themselves from calamity” – Proverbs 21:33.

Let’s keep that in mind when frustrated at work or when arguing with loved ones. What has been said cannot be unsaid. Sometimes silence is best.
